Address

D59riPx2F37scgDEpeTnJDm8fEm6FjHFQV

0 DOGE

Confirmed
Total Received557.01000000 DOGE94.68 USD
Total Sent557.01000000 DOGE94.68 USD
Final Balance0 DOGE0.00 USD
No. Transactions2

Transactions

D59riPx2F37scgDEpeTnJDm8fEm6FjHFQV557.01000000 DOGE0.07 USD94.68 USD
DUAQ1QJGUwP7Lgd1fx3Zo7pzKoQgthPN2c51.20000000 DOGE0.01 USD8.70 USD
DNfoWht5VZ4dtFyxwHJkSQ42J6joJy8gH2111.65227369 DOGE0.01 USD18.98 USD
 
DPYwdDhuCAxdTixdhX1Geav8p1vr35TZpW308.00000000 DOGE0.04 USD52.35 USD
D7Xc9wXpvjCPn7uRCzdhPEiCnHP2nY2tik68.06992302 DOGE0.01 USD11.57 USD
DP2YFyV3CxExeQ6whokq7L2ShvCxgRAT6N342.79235067 DOGE0.04 USD58.27 USD
DL1CtqT8vazSBXGE7UD1qjhcYPL9v2hm2D804.01000000 DOGE0.10 USD136.66 USD
DU2spEFeH4eGitUe1VwoHiaTPAZujDNzD4375.00000000 DOGE0.05 USD63.74 USD
 
D59riPx2F37scgDEpeTnJDm8fEm6FjHFQV557.01000000 DOGE0.07 USD94.68 USD
DPcEuapkugQ1nMdwqPM3SWDiH1PnxpGtUr499.00000000 DOGE0.06 USD84.82 USD
DEr6uU1WEdUFbm48QEsx1UzhZZZDJonnQ5122.00000000 DOGE0.02 USD20.74 USD